Absence of In-depth Budgeting
When embarking on a home addition project, among one of the most crucial facets to solve from the beginning is your budget plan. Absence of in-depth budgeting can lead to numerous problems in the future. It's essential to sit down and thoroughly describe all the prices involved in your home addition, from materials and labor to licenses and unforeseen expenditures.
Without a clear spending plan in place, you risk of running out of funds before the project is finished, resulting in delays and irritation.
To prevent this pitfall, make the effort to research study and gather quotes from contractors and distributors. Factor in a barrier for unanticipated costs that may develop during the construction procedure. Be realistic about what you can afford and prioritize your requirements versus wants. Bear in mind, a tactical budget plan not only maintains your finances in check but likewise aids you make educated decisions throughout the job.
Disregarding Zoning Laws
Overlooking to stick to zoning regulations can lead to calamity for your home addition task. Zoning policies are established by local governments to ensure that structures are constructed in a way that's risk-free and harmonious with the surrounding location. By ignoring these guidelines, you might face fines, delays, and even the demand to tear down the enhancement entirely.
Before starting your home enhancement project, it's crucial to consult your neighborhood zoning workplace to recognize the particular policies that relate to your home. These policies usually cover facets such as the size and elevation of the enhancement, obstacles from property lines, and also aesthetic considerations like the exterior products made use of.
Failure to follow zoning guidelines can lead to expensive repercussions and migraines later on. It's necessary to factor in these policies from the very start of your planning process to prevent setbacks and ensure a smooth completion of your home enhancement task. Be positive and address zoning requirements early to avoid any kind of problems later on.
